What is windshield filler used for?
Windshield filler is used to repair chips and cracks in automotive windshields, restoring their clarity and structural integrity.
How do I apply windshield filler?
To apply windshield filler, clean the damaged area, follow the manufacturer's instructions, and use the applicator to fill the crack or chip.
Can I use windshield filler on my own?
Yes, many windshield fillers are designed for easy DIY application, making them suitable for anyone to use.
How long does windshield filler take to cure?
Curing time for windshield filler varies by product, but it typically takes a few hours to fully harden.
Is windshield filler a permanent solution?
While windshield filler can effectively repair minor damage, it may not be a permanent solution for larger cracks, which may require professional replacement.
